HomeMy WebLinkAbout2003-02-25 - ORDINANCES - QUIGLEY CYN ZC (2)ORDINANCE NO. 03-2 A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SANTA CLARITA, CALIFORNIA, AMENDING THE OFFICIAL ZONING MAP (ZC 02-004) FOR QUIGLEY CANYON, THE 156.7 ACRE AREA GENERALLY LOCATED IN THE CITY OF SANTA CLARITA WITHIN THE COMMUNITY OF NEWHALL, NORTH OF SAN FERNANDO ROAD AND WEST OF SIERRA HIGHWAY WHEREAS, the City of Santa Clarita has proposed and initiated a Zone Change of approximately 156.7 acres of uninhabited land (Quigley Canyon), generally located within the community of Newhall, north of San Fernando Road and west of Sierra Highway; and WHEREAS, the City of Santa Clarita adopted the City of Santa Clarita General Plan on June 26, 1991 by City Council Resolution 91-98 and adopted the City of Santa Clarita Unified Development Code, including the City's zoning designations, on November 24, 1992, effective December 24, 1992; and WHEREAS, such zoning, as described in mapped in Exhibit A, would become effective 30 days after the second reading and designated upon the Zoning Map incorporated within and made a part of the City's Unified Development Code; and WHEREAS, the Planning Commission of the City of Santa Clarita conducted a public hearing on January 21, 2003, pursuant to applicable law, to consider the Zone Change for the City of Santa Clarita, and adopted Resolution No. P03-03, with the finding that the Negative Declaration was in compliance with the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A), and recommending that the City Council approve General Plan Amendment No. 02-004, Zone Change No. 02-004 and the Negative Declaration prepared for the project; and W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Santa Clarita set February 11, 2003 at the hour of 6:00 p.m., in the City Council Chambers, 23920 Valencia Boulevard, Santa Clarita, California, as the time and place for a public hearing before said Council, and notice of said public hearing was given in the manner required by the Santa Clarita Municipal Code; and WHEREAS, at said public hearing, testimony was received, if any, for, and/or against the proposed annexation and prezone; and WHEREAS, at said public hearing, said General Plan Amendment and Zone Change were duly heard and considered; and WHEREAS, following said public hearing, the City Council of the City of Santa Clarita adopted a Resolution approving the General Plan Amendment and Negative Declaration prepared for this project with the finding that the General Plan Amendment was consistent with the goals and policies of the General Plan and the Negative Declaration was in compliance with the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A). THEREFORE, be it resolved by the City Council of the City of Santa Clarita as follows: Ordinance No. 03-2 Page 2 SECTION 1. The City Council does hereby find and determine as follows: A. The Zone Change is a change from RE (Residential Estate), RVL (Residential Very Low), and RL (Residential Low) to OS (Open Space) and OS (Open Space) with a MOCA (Mineral/Oil Conservation Area) overlay in conformance with the City's General Plan as amended. B. Public participation and notification requirements pursuant to Sections 65090 and 65351 of the Government Code of the State of California were duly followed. SECTION 2. Based upon the testimony and other evidence, if any, received at the public hearing, and upon studies and investigations made by the Planning Commission and the City Council and on their behalf, the City Council further finds and determines that the project is consistent with the General Plan and complies with all other applicable requirements of State law and local ordinance. SECTION 3. In acting on the Zone Change application, the City Council has considered certain principles and standards, and finds and determines as follows: A. That the proposed Zone Change consists of 156.7 acres of uninhabited land generally located in the City of Santa Clarita within the community of Newhall, north of San Fernando Road and west of Sierra Highway. B. That the subject property is a proper location for the OS, and OS with a MOCA overlay zone, as identified in Exhibits A and B (General Plan Amendment and Zoning Map), consistent with the location of the OS and OS with a MOCA overlay designations on the City's General Plan Land Use Map, as amended. C. That the proposed zone change is consistent with the objectives of the City's Unified Development Code, the General Plan and development policies of the City. D. That a need for the Zone Change to the various City zones exists within the project area, and that public necessity, convenience, general welfare and good planning practice justify the changed zoning designations. SECTION 4. Based upon the foregoing, the City Council does hereby ordain that the application for a Zone Change is approved, and that the Official Zoning Map of the City of Santa Clarita is hereby amended to designate the subject property OS and OS with a MOCA overlay, as shown on Exhibit A. SECTION 5. This ordinance shall become effective at 12:01 a.m. on the thirty-first day after adoption. SECTION 6.
